Capital City

29 November 2019 - 23 December 2019

We present Hugh Buchanan’s Capital City, an exploration of the character of Edinburgh, viewed through the multiplicity of its capitals and columns. The Classical tradition of the city is present in the proportion and detail of so many of Edinburgh’s great buildings, but light, or the lack of it, defines the city’s character. Buchanan’s palette, the servant of light, is timeless: he rejoices in gloomy veils of time as well as in contemporary tungsten, neon, or clear daylight.

In my most recent exhibition at The Scottish Gallery, in 2017, I celebrated 250 years of Edinburgh’s New Town. In retrospect, I felt that there were two areas of Edinburgh’s heritage that I could have developed further. Firstly, the extraordinary variety and quality of the city’s capitals and columns and, secondly, the texture of the stone itself. This exhibition explores both those areas. Hugh Buchanan 2019

Born: 1958
Place of Birth: Edinburgh

Hugh Buchanan was born in Edinburgh in 1958. The city instilled in him a lifelong love of architecture, which he developed as a student at Edinburgh College of Art.

‘Hugh Buchanan’s manipulation of light through water and colour takes the viewer back into the dreams and visions of that extraordinary group of architects, produced by 18th and 19th century Edinburgh, as they cast their eyes across the undeveloped ridge and gently falling northward slopes that were to become the New Towns of Edinburgh.’
– Adam Wilkinson

Buchanan’s paintings are held in numerous public and private collections including: Victoria and Albert Museum, Edinburgh City Art Centre, University of Edinburgh, University of Aberdeen, Bank of Scotland, Royal Bank of Scotland, Flemings Bank, Deutsche Bank, National Trust for Scotland and the English National Trust.
